What that means for roof inspection in Wattle Grove

Roof space humidity is the thing to assess on low ground. Ceiling damp on these blocks is frequently condensation rather than a leak and the two look identical from below.

On listed properties the assessment should note what controls apply, because that shapes every subsequent decision about materials and appearance.

Older stock in industrial areas is old enough that asbestos containing material is a live consideration and identifying it is part of the assessment rather than a surprise later.

We check where extraction fans discharge as part of any assessment here, because fans venting into the roof space produce more misdiagnosed damp than genuine roof defects do.

Most Wattle Grove roof problems come down to a handful of failures: cracked or slipped tiles, perished ridge pointing, rusted valley irons and tired flashings. We trace the leak to its actual source — which is rarely under the ceiling stain — and fix the cause, whether that’s replacing matching tiles, re-bedding and re-pointing the ridge in a flexible compound, or renewing a corroded valley.

We’ll always tell you honestly when a roof is genuinely repairable versus when the repairs are mounting up and a restoration would serve you better, as it often does through nearby East Cannington. Prompt repair matters: a single cracked tile left through a wet winter becomes soaked insulation, stained ceilings and, eventually, damaged roof timber. Every repair is backed by our workmanship warranty, and because we photograph what we find and talk you through it, you’ll understand exactly what was wrong and what we did about it rather than being handed a bill and a shrug.

A roof restoration renews a tired but sound Wattle Grove roof for a fraction of replacement: we treat the moss and lichen, high-pressure clean, replace broken tiles, re-bed and re-point the ridge caps in a flexible compound, then seal and coat with a Dulux AcraTex membrane as accredited applicators.

It’s the right call when the tiles have decades left but the surface and pointing are gone — the same judgement we bring to nearby Queens Park. We’ll tell you honestly whether a restoration suits your roof or whether repairs or a re-roof make more sense, and the finished job carries both a manufacturer coating warranty and our 10-year workmanship warranty. Most Wattle Grove homes take two to three days depending on the repairs needed before coating. As accredited applicators we prepare to the manufacturer’s specification, so the membrane actually holds — a coating only lasts if the surface beneath it was treated, cleaned and repaired properly first, which is exactly where a cheap spray-over fails within a couple of summers.

When a Wattle Grove roof reaches the end of its life — porous tiles, rusted-through valleys, or a roof that’s been patched one too many times — a full re-roof is often the honest answer. We strip the old covering, check and repair the timber and battens underneath, and install a new tile or Colorbond roof with fresh sarking, valleys and flashings throughout.

A tile-to-Colorbond conversion is popular here for its lighter weight, clean lines and colour range, and because the lighter roof changes the wind uplift we reassess the tie-down as part of every conversion. We’ll also be straight about whether you’ve genuinely reached replacement or whether a restoration, as we do through nearby Wilson, would renew the roof for a fraction of the cost. Every re-roof is engineered and tied down to Australian Standards and backed by our 10-year workmanship warranty, and we handle the guttering, flashings and tie-down as one job so nothing is left for you to chase afterwards.

Roof carpentry is the structural timber under your tiles — the rafters, battens and trusses that hold everything up. On Wattle Grove homes we repair and rebuild that framing to standard: sistering weakened members, replacing rotted or termite-damaged timber, and reinstating trusses that have been cut for a skylight, duct or downlight.

We also test for delignification, the chemical breakdown that leaves roof timber looking sound but unable to hold a fixing — the same treatment we carry out through nearby Cannington where the timber is worth saving rather than replacing. As registered builders we can certify structural carpentry, which a general handyman can’t, and we assess the whole load path while we’re in the roof space so a repair addresses the cause, not just the symptom. Where a member is load-bearing we prop it safely with acrow props and work to a structural engineer’s design before anything is cut — it’s the natural companion to our tie-down and structural-defect work.

When a building or pest inspection flags a roof-framing defect — a sagging rafter, a cut truss, inadequate bracing, rot or termite damage — the REIWA contract needs it rectified before settlement, and in Western Australia that rectification must be certified by a registered builder. Powerdrive holds Builders Registration BC105819, so we can both rectify the fault and certify it for your Wattle Grove sale.

We assess the defect, bring in a structural engineer where a load-bearing member is involved, and put it right — propping, sistering, reinstating cut members and adding the connections the frame needs. It’s the same certified rectification we handle through nearby Beckenham. An unregistered handyman can patch the timber but can’t certify it, which is exactly what stalls a settlement. An engineering assessment typically runs $800 to $2,000 and gives everyone a defined scope, and we hand back a documented record you can pass straight to the buyer — so it’s done once, properly.

When a storm hits a Wattle Grove roof — lifting ridge caps, cracking tiles or dropping a limb through it — our first job is always to make the roof safe: tarp the opening, stop the water, and take the immediate danger out of it. Only then do we scope the permanent repair and deal with your insurer.

We document the damage thoroughly, separating genuine storm damage from pre-existing wear so the claim is properly supported, and we check the framing around any impact because a limb strike shock-loads more than the visible hole. It’s the same rapid response we bring to nearby East Cannington. Getting there quickly limits the internal damage — an hour of water ingress can mean ceilings and insulation you’ll otherwise be replacing later. We liaise with your insurer directly and hand back a documented, photographed scope, so the claim is straightforward and the repair holds up in the next blow rather than becoming the next emergency.

What the work involves

  • The drainage. Gutter falls, laps, internal corners and the fascia carrying them. Downpipes checked for flow and for where they actually discharge, because water dumped beside a footing is a problem of its own
  • The roof space, where access allows. Battens and rafters tested physically rather than looked at. Sarking, if any was ever installed. Staining on timber that shows where water has travelled and insulation that has been wet
  • A written report you can act on. Photographs of each finding, what is urgent and what can wait and a price only for work that is genuinely needed. Including the finding that nothing is

Common questions about roof inspection in Wattle Grove

Is it useful before buying?

Very. Defects found before settlement are negotiating positions. Defects found afterwards are your problem entirely.

Do you charge for an inspection?

No. The inspection, the photographs and the written quote cost nothing, including when the outcome is that your roof needs very little.

What makes an inspection thorough?

Entering the roof space and testing timber physically rather than glancing from the manhole. Anyone who has not been underneath has looked at your roof rather than inspected it.

How long does it take?

Around an hour on a typical single storey home. Longer on complex rooflines, older properties with a history of repairs, or where access is difficult.
